Dark Blue
General Information
The hex color #0A1DC0 is a dark shade of blue. In the RGB color model, it is composed of 0 red, 29 green, and 192 blue components. In the CMYK color model, used in printing, it consists of 100% cyan, 85% magenta, 0% yellow, and 25% black. This color is often associated with qualities such as trust, stability, and authority, making it a popular choice for corporate branding and government institutions. Dark blue hues tend to create a sense of seriousness and professionalism, lending a mature and sophisticated tone to designs. However, when used inappropriately, it may cause a feeling of coldness. The hex color #0A1DC0, a deep shade of blue, presents certain accessibility challenges, particularly in text-based contexts. Due to its relatively low luminance, it may not provide sufficient contrast against lighter backgrounds, potentially making text difficult to read for individuals with visual impairments. According to W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for standard text and 3:1 for large text. When using #0A1DC0 for text, it's crucial to pair it with a very light color such as white (#FFFFFF) or a very pale yellow to ensure readability. Alternatively, using this color for larger graphical elements or as a background color for lighter text can be more accessible. Careful consideration of color combinations is essential to ensure that content is accessible to all users, including those with visual impairments.

Applications
Web Design
In web design, #0A1DC0 can be used as a primary color for headings or buttons, creating a sense of trust and reliability. However, it's essential to ensure sufficient contrast with the background to maintain readability. This color can be used to create a sleek and modern aesthetic, specially for fintech applications or institutional websites. For example, using #0A1DC0 as a background for a hero section with white text would convey a serious, but modern image. Because of the strong presence of this color, it is important to find the right balance.
